    Ok...

    Here ya go, call it "What tha?"
    Standing at table, with your back turned to the targets. The weapon is empty with 1st mag on table.

    At buzzer, shooter then turns to face targets, loads weapon, engages 3 pepper poppers and 2 round plates, reloads and engages T1 - T5 with 2 shots strong hand only.

    He then transitions to stage 2, reloads, engages targets T6 - T-13 and PP1, PP2. The last 3 peppers are positioned tallest to smallest and center target T-14 is last shot.

    1st, all the things in bold above are not legal in a comstock stage. Reloads and order of engagement cannot be mandated. Once "strong hand only" is specified, the rest of the course must be shot that way.

    The layout of the stage would need to be rearranged. As it is drawn, shooters would be forced to break the "180 Rule".

    This being said, it could be worked into a good stage.
